T-d0t wrote:I got a question... What good does a mask or face covering do if you are breathing in the same air that may have the Coronavirus through the mask/covering ?


Depends on how small the droplet is. If somebody coughs, the droplets coming from their mouth may be large enough to get caught on the outside of the mask. If it's so finely aerosolized that it can pass right through the mask filter, than nothing. I believe N95 masks should be able to filter out these aerorsolized droplets though.

It's not like it's going to be hanging in the air minutes after the sick person is gone. It's likely to drop pretty quickly. That's why touching surfaces is more likely the way it's going to spread assuming you are not within a couple feet of a contagious person.

Westside Gunn wrote:the mask is there in case someone sneezes and you end up inhaling/swallowing those droplets, or it goes in your eye.

eye protection should be worn too i guess.

i have masks but i find it to be unnecessary if I'm staying 30 feet away from people, and running for the hills as soon as someone sneezes.

Masks alone function for other people. Since many may be sick without knowing yet, if everyone wore masks and kept their distance it function as better protection for everyone. In Korea for example people with colds frequently wear masks when they go out even before this. Since there is a shortage of medical masks, the US is considering suggesting everyone wear masks made at home as well as physical distancing.
